Dual Coffee Makers and their Double Characteristics
People who buy dual coffee makers may not know what they are really getting. They may be thrilled to know that these types of coffee makers present more than a single kind of coffee machine. Single Coffee Makers: Double-Spouted Coffee Machines There are available coffee makers in the market that can serve two cups at a single pouring. They contain a partition for making coffee and two passages for pouring out the liquid from them. They can pour into cups, pots or carafes based on the type of machine. These containers can be thermal or conventional. Double coffee makers with two thermal cups can pour coffee over two cups at one time. These types lessen the period of waiting for a single cup to be filled in. There will always be two satisfied drinkers served with their favorite blend of coffee at a single moment. The amount of time spent in serving becomes even more when carafes or pots are used. Hot carafes can easily make and replenish two huge carafes for serving at a table game, at a core meeting or at an outdoor gathering without having to make sure that the coffee stays warm. Dual Coffee Makers: Double-Spouted Coffee Machines The only difference of these models of coffee makers from the single-maker-one-serving machines is the additional brewer allows the preparation of two different types of coffee at a single time. An example would be brewing regular and caffeine-free coffee at the same time. This would be perfect for a party host or hostess. Regular coffee cups and carafes permit the user to choose what to do with the kind of coffee that was made, while thermal cups or carafes keep the coffee warm for longer periods of time sans the need to rest them on the hot electric plate while the coffee looses its freshness. Thermal servers are handy because they tend to save the heat inside and prevent cold air outside. Assorted models of coffee makers appear in various styles and shades and showcase the latest in technological advancements as well using rust-proof metals and materials.
